Transaction 38f6023eb105b8ad8ea407590f39fe80ae4a81adea27c8e7151b9ebc4b8b9f8d

2 Input
2 Outputs
  • 38f6023eb105b8ad8ea407590f39fe80ae4a81adea27c8e7151b9ebc4b8b9f8d:0
  • value  1336752
    address  15PudWvu4qD3Bxk5Fjdu6kNyr3ff4NePpP
  • 38f6023eb105b8ad8ea407590f39fe80ae4a81adea27c8e7151b9ebc4b8b9f8d:1
  • value  143178
    address  3PF9mHsARKEUVMVggrVmmqrqCfojqcW7w3